The Dual International Masters in Mathematical Informatics provides a world class academic curriculum and practical learning experience for the technology and scientific graduates of the future. The Dual International Masters in Mathematical Informatics is a unique programme delivered by two academically renowned Universities in Europe: Liverpool Hope University and the Université Catholique de l’Ouest, France.
The programme provides you with the opportunity to study both in the UK and in France where they will gain two degrees in less time and at a lower cost than it would take to earn the degrees independently.
Successful graduates will gain the MSc Computer Science and Informatics, awarded by Liverpool Hope University, UK and MSc Applied Mathematics, taught at the Université Catholique de l’Ouest, and awarded by the University of Angers, France.

Where it is possible to arrange the programme includes an internship where you will be working upon a technology project within a company.

Entry Requirements
Normally a First Class or Upper Second Class Honours Degree in computer science, computing, science or an engineering-based discipline.
Applications from students who do not hold a 1st or 2:1 Honours Degree (or equivalent) will be asked to demonstrate potential to achieve a Masters award via a sample of academic writing and interview before an offer is made.
For students whose first language is not English there is a language requirement of IELTS 6.5 overall (reading 6, writing 6), TOEFL ibt 87, or other equivalent recognised...
